**Alert: GridForge puzzle generation backlog exceeding threshold**

The GridForge crossword generator has more than 200 puzzles queued for longer than 15 minutes. Common causes: the dictionary service returning slow lookups, or a pathological grid seed causing the solver to spin. Check worker CPU first; a single pegged worker usually indicates a bad seed, which can be skipped safely. Do not scale workers beyond eight — the dictionary service will throttle. Mitigation steps and seed-skip instructions are documented here.

wiki page, baguf-kahap: https://confluence.tolvaqsys.internal/browse/display/projects/8d5f528f

Handover — Trace Propagation (Velloway Mesh)

To whoever picks this up: plugin authors building against the Velloway tracing SDK need the span-context headers forwarded unchanged through Gristmill's gateway, or traces fragment. Docs for the header schema are in the Lanternfall wiki. The sandbox environment used for plugin certification is sealed behind a vault; to open it for external authors, use the recovery passphrase written below.

vault phrase of kajof-bawig = istath-holdor

Welcome to the Spokewise rebalancing tool. As a reviewer, focus on the dock-capacity solver in the planner module; it drives all truck routing for the Larkfield pilot. PRs touching the solver need two approvals. Before you can run integration tests locally, unlock the seeded config vault using the team recovery passphrase. The current passphrase is listed below.

vault phrase of tajef-faduf = casox-ralius-julir